Platte County Commission approves three rezoning requests to bring parcels into conformance

5082504 · June 2, 2025
AI-Generated Content: All content on this page was generated by AI to highlight key points from the meeting. For complete details and context, we recommend watching the full video. so we can fix them.

Summary

The Platte County Commission approved three rezoning requests on June 2, 2025 that would change parcels from agricultural or lower-density residential zoning to districts allowing smaller lot sizes or reduced setbacks; planning staff and the planning commission recommended approval for each item.

The Platte County Commission on June 2 approved three separate rezoning requests intended to bring properties into conformance with county zoning standards and to allow new building setbacks.
